Position Summary

Our company is seeking a  Division Vice President of Nursing Informatics to join our executive team. This role provides strategic and operational nursing informatics leadership across a large, multi-hospital system. The ideal candidate is a transformational leader with deep clinical informatics expertise, a servant-leader mindset, and experience driving innovation through clinical technology initiatives.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Serve as a transactional leader supporting clinicians in the effective deployment and use of clinical information systems
  • Drive alignment and execution of informatics initiatives across facilities in partnership with senior clinical and IT leadership
  • Design and implement clinical workflows and optimization strategies that enhance safety, efficiency, and care quality
  • Lead the integration of clinical technology portfolios through training, change management, and adoption strategies
  • Collaborate with hospital and division leadership to address site-specific clinical and operational needs
  • Monitor performance metrics, provide data-driven insights, and recommend clinical informatics improvements
  • Support compliance with federal and state electronic health record (EHR) requirements, including meaningful use standards
  • Serve as executive sponsor for Clinical Informatics Council and support governance processes across the division

Knowledge, Skills and Abilities

  • Deep understanding of electronic health record systems, informatics tools, and healthcare data analytics
  • Strategic thinker with strong analytical and project management skills
  • Expertise in change management, clinical transformation, and provider engagement
  • Collaborative leadership style with the ability to build partnerships across service lines and disciplines
  • Proficiency with advanced IT tools and data visualization platforms
  • Deep knowledge of evolving healthcare regulations, reimbursement models, and technology trends

Education & Experience

  • Texas RN license required
  • Master's degree in Nursing, Health Informatics, or Business Administration required
  • National informatics certification required within 6 months of hire
  • Minimum 5 years of  acute care clinical informatics leadership experience  , including oversight of large-scale projects
  • Extensive  Meditech experience required
  • Demonstrated ability to manage multiple priorities, lead cross-functional teams, and drive system-level strategies
